22 September 2011
This Disability Alliance response reflects the views and contributions of our members, Disability Advisers in Higher Education Institutions (HEIs), careers guidance practitioners, disabled students and professionals working with them.
In addition voluntary sector organisations with experience of supporting disabled students and their families have responded to Disability Alliance. These contributors have particular experience of the needs of students with specific impairments and support needs, for example visual or hearing impairments, mobility access, or specific learning difficulties such as Asperger’s or dyslexia.
To provide relevant evidence and inform our response Disability Alliance has conducted one survey of members and partners, another of disabled students, met with Minister for Higher Education, David Willetts and the National Union of Students.
